When I was using XP and OE sometimes I would get a popup box in OE saying to free up disk space email messages would be compacted and sent to the Recycle Bin. I got a popup box the other day when I opened WLM but it happened so fast I couldn't see what it was doing.
Does WLM do the same thing when the storage folders get full and where do the messages go to?

When I was using XP and OE sometimes I would get a popup box in OE saying to free up disk space email messages would be compacted and sent to the Recycle Bin...Does WLM do the same thing...
I'm pretty sure that it doesn't/didn't say anything about the recycle bin since "compacting" is not the same as "deleting". In general, you can always say "yes" to the pop-up without fear of loosing anything.
